But yesterday, at the launch of the country's Indigenous Games, Mbalula took used his address to warn Heyneke Meyer and his players that they risked losing not only the World Cup, but the respect of a nation.
"Mr Heyneke Meyer and your team please represent South Africa and make us proud," Mbalula told the crowd.
"What I saw yesterday was not the Springboks I know. I phoned the coach and I told him 'we are a nation of fighters'.
"Next game I want to see the Springboks otherwise they will be nothing else but a bunch of losers, who failed to represent the country."
